Biography of Gypsy Rose Blanchard
Gypsy Rose Blanchard was born on July 27, 1991, in Baton Rouge, Louisiana. Her life, marked by tragedy and manipulation, is a cautionary tale about the dangers of Munchausen syndrome by proxy. Gypsy's mother, Dee Dee Blanchard, subjected her to years of abuse, convincing her that she was chronically ill despite her being perfectly healthy.

The Crime: An Overview
The pivotal moment in Gypsy Rose's life occurred on June 14, 2015, when she and her then-boyfriend, Nicholas Godejohn, murdered Dee Dee Blanchard. This shocking act was the culmination of years of physical and psychological abuse that Gypsy had endured at the hands of her mother. Despite appearing to be a caring parent, Dee Dee's actions were anything but nurturing.
The Abuse Gypsy Experienced
Gypsy's mother forced her to take numerous medications and undergo unnecessary medical treatments. She was subjected to surgeries, wheelchairs, and feeding tubes, all while being told that she was sick. This manipulation left Gypsy feeling isolated and desperate for freedom.
The Events Leading to the Murder
Feeling trapped and desperate, Gypsy eventually confided in Nicholas Godejohn, whom she met online. Together, they devised a plan to escape Dee Dee's control, resulting in the tragic murder. Legal Aspects of the Case
Gypsy Rose was charged with second-degree murder and ultimately sentenced to 10 years in prison. The legal proceedings shed light on the complexities of her situation, especially regarding the concept of duress and the psychological impact of her upbringing.
Understanding Duress in Legal Terms
Duress is a legal defense that may apply in cases where a person commits a crime under extreme pressure or threats. Gypsy's defense argued that she acted out of fear for her life. This case raises questions about the effectiveness of the legal system in addressing the needs of abuse survivors.
